Polymorphisms in alternative splicing associated genes are associated with lung cancer risk in a Chinese population.
Lung cancer (Amsterdam, Netherlands) - 1 Sept 2015
Shen Wei, Yin Rong, Wang Cheng, Zhu Meng, Zhou Wen, Qin Na, Sun Jie, Liu Jia, Dong Jing, Jin Guangfu, Ma Hongxia, Hu Zhibin, Shen Hongbing, Xu Lin, Dai Juncheng
Abstract excerpt
BACKGROUND: Alternative splicing is an important biological step during mRNA processing. Misregulation of alternative splicing can produce aberrant protein isoforms, thus contributing to cancer. We hypothesized that variants in 5 critical splicing factor-associated genes might play an important role in carcinogenesis of lung cancer.
